For the weekly eng sync: any change to Graphweaver's rendering core or layout engine requires a formal approval before merge. Reviewers should confirm that cycle detection still passes the Bramfield test suite and that large-graph performance benchmarks stay within 5% of baseline. UI-only tweaks need one approval; core changes need two, including one from the graph-algorithms group. Approvals must be recorded in the sync notes with a link to the benchmark run. Final sign-off authority for core changes rests with the person named below.

approver of hahog-hahap = Ulaath Praael

### Watchdog: KioskPane

KioskPane's watchdog restarts the shell if heartbeats stop for 45s. Check watchdog logs first; most pages are false alarms from display-sleep events. If restarts loop more than three times in ten minutes, the watchdog disables itself and raises an alert. Re-arm it manually after fixing the root cause. Before re-arming, confirm the config matches the values below.

service settings:
QUENAEL_HOST=quenael.tolvaqlabs.internal
QUENAEL_PORT=9000

Hi Tovren — handing off the PackSentry typo-squat scanner rotation. The Levenshtein matcher flagged twelve candidates overnight; I triaged nine as benign forks and left three pending in the review queue. Please double-check the new namespace heuristic before merging anything. Escalations during my off-hours should go to the registry-safety inbox below.

billing contact of fajog-fafop = fraox.istdor@nelvrosys.corp